🎓 What is Sports Science?
Sports Science, also known as Sport and Exercise Science, is an interdisciplinary field that applies scientific methods to improve athletic performance, prevent injuries, and promote health through physical activity. It integrates disciplines like physiology (how the body functions during exercise), biomechanics (study of movement mechanics), sports psychology (mental aspects of performance), and nutrition (fueling for optimal results). Professionals analyze data from tools like heart rate monitors and motion capture systems to develop training programs. This field has grown rapidly since the 1960s, evolving from basic coaching to data-driven optimization used by elite athletes and everyday fitness enthusiasts.
History of Sports Science in Higher Education
The roots trace back to ancient Greece, but modern Sports Science emerged post-World War II with universities establishing dedicated departments. Pioneers like A.V. Hill studied muscle efficiency in the 1920s, earning Nobel recognition. By the 1980s, programs proliferated globally, including in Africa. Today, it addresses global challenges like sedentary lifestyles and sports injuries, with research influencing policies on youth sports and elite training.
Career Paths in Sports Science Jobs
Sports Science jobs in higher education span teaching, research, and administration. Lecturers deliver courses on exercise physiology and lead labs, while researchers investigate topics like altitude training effects. Professors mentor PhD students and secure funding for projects. Other roles include research assistants analyzing performance data or program directors overseeing sports facilities. Demand rises with wellness trends, offering stable academic careers.
Required Academic Qualifications for Sports Science Jobs
Entry-level roles like research assistants need a Bachelor's degree in Sports Science or related fields. Lecturer positions typically require a Master's, with PhD essential for professorships and senior roles. In Namibia, the University of Namibia mandates postgraduate qualifications for faculty. Additional credentials, such as those from the British Association of Sport and Exercise Sciences (BASES), boost employability. Expect coursework in anatomy, statistics, and research ethics.
- Bachelor's: Foundation in core sciences
- Master's: Specialized training and initial research
- PhD: Original contributions via dissertation
Research Focus and Preferred Experience
Key research areas include endurance optimization, strength conditioning, and recovery strategies. Preferred experience encompasses peer-reviewed publications (aim for 5+ for tenure-track), grant writing (e.g., from national sports councils), and conference presentations. Practical coaching or lab supervision, like conducting VO2 max tests, is valued. In competitive fields, interdisciplinary work with data scientists stands out.
Skills and Competencies for Success
Core competencies include analytical skills for interpreting biometric data, teaching prowess for engaging diverse students, and ethical research practices. Proficiency in software like SPSS for statistics or MATLAB for modeling is common. Soft skills such as teamwork (collaborating with coaches) and communication (publishing findings) are vital. Stay updated via journals like the Journal of Sports Sciences.
- Technical: Lab protocols, statistical analysis
- Professional: Grant management, student supervision
- Interpersonal: Mentoring athletes and peers
Sports Science Opportunities in Namibia
Namibia's higher education sector features growing Sports Science programs at institutions like the University of Namibia, focusing on local needs like endurance sports in arid climates. Jobs here emphasize community health and national teams' preparation. With increasing investment in sports infrastructure, lecturer and research positions emerge regularly, blending global standards with African contexts.
Definitions
Biomechanics: The physics of human movement, analyzing forces in sports like running or jumping to reduce injury risk.
VO2 Max: Maximum oxygen uptake during intense exercise, a key measure of aerobic fitness used in performance testing.
Periodization: Structured training cycles varying intensity to peak at competitions, a cornerstone of Sports Science programming.
